lipflip – Larian Studios has officially revealed its next role-playing game at The Game Awards. The title belongs to the Divinity universe and continues the critically acclaimed Divinity: Original Sin series. While the exact timeline of the story remains unclear. The announcement confirms that the project is set within the same beloved fantasy world.

Fans have speculated about the mysterious statue featured at The Game Awards. Which was linked to Larian via a previous trademark filing. Now, the mystery is solved: the statue represents the upcoming Divinity game. Alongside this reveal, a cinematic trailer offered glimpses of the world and characters, although detailed gameplay remains under wraps.
Geoff Keighley, the host of The Game Awards, remarked that the game is “bigger than Baldur’s Gate 3.” This aligns with earlier statements from Larian claiming their next RPG will “dwarf them all.” The scope promises expansive gameplay, rich storylines, and intricate world-building that fans of Larian’s titles have come to expect.
At this stage, no pricing or release date information has been provided. Considering the scale Larian suggests, the game is unlikely to launch in 2026. Observers anticipate that if it follows a pattern similar to Baldur’s Gate 3, an early access period might allow players to explore portions of the story gradually.
